I wanted to share my cart build, it was a modification from another idea online. This could be easily modified for an Egg, Weber, WSM, Brinkman, or any other grill/cooker that is wind susceptible. I went a tad overboard on mine, but like I said in earlier threads, I grill just about every day of the week in the Spring/Summer/Fall, so I figured the extra spent would be well worth it.

All total minus labor (if we included our labor in cooking, we would just eat out every night) I have $280 in it including the umbrella. I used cedar fence pickets for the front and sides.

a close friend bought an XL GreenEgg, and wanted a cart, but didn't want to pay the high price for a ready made.
since i had the tools, he asked me to help him
we built this one in about 3 hours for $100 including the wheels and 2 concrete blocks
we used pressure treated 2x4s and 1x6s, & stainless screws
